Will these rims fit?

Hey guys I was wondering if these rims would fit my car with no problems for a bolt up installation.

Konig GT-R
14inch -6inch wide

4:100/4:114 38ET SILVER

Those would fit on a 4 lug 86-87.5 Base, 86-87.5 Luxury coupe or 87.5-88 SE model, but would be almost the same exact size as the phone dial wheel that came stock on most of those.

If you'd like to keep 14" wheels, go find you a set of MKII P-Type Supra wheels...14"X8" wheels, light, and cheap. They also look good on a lowered SE.
